- Entertainment Impact: Game of Thrones is a global juggernaut. Kekilli’s performance broke her out of the "arthouse European actress" box and placed her directly in the center of global pop culture.
- Media Content Analysis: Shae’s character arc—transforming from a romantic interest into a tragic witness in Tyrion’s trial—showcased Kekilli’s ability to handle high-pressure, fan-driven narratives. Her portrayal added depth to what could have been a one-dimensional role.
